Cultural Heritage of Satakunta

The cultural heritage of Satakunta is cherished and highlighted in many different ways throughout the region. Local culture is maintained in municipalities and villages through the efforts of local governments, associations, and private individuals. Both tangible and intangible cultural heritage is preserved in numerous local museums, archives, and private collections.

The Satakunta Museum strives to promote the preservation of the region’s cultural heritage by collaborating with these actors. The museum provides expert assistance to local museums in its area and ensures their mutual cooperation.

The Satakunta Museum maintains a cooperation network between museums, in which the responsibility for the region’s cultural heritage is shared collectively. In addition, the museum provides museum services to municipalities within the region.
